  • Sky Sports subscription fees rise following record Premier League deal

    March 19, 2015

    Sky Sports has raised its prices for subscriptions just weeks after winning the rights to a record £4.2bn Premier League TV deal. Sky’s average subscription price increasing by £2.50 per month, while the sports bundle will rise by £1 to £47 a month from 1 June onwards.   The broadcaster paid £4.2bn for the rights [...]
